Output 7606177aa6ad207581da356de442f68ecea08eb6d1890f5efc51a79dc00d9e7b:3

value
752564
script pubkey
OP_0 OP_PUSHBYTES_20 00fcd9838508eb04cf633cb3be5c9d3773c91195
address
bc1qqr7dnqu9pr4sfnmr8jemuhyaxaeujyv4z9zd7t
transaction
7606177aa6ad207581da356de442f68ecea08eb6d1890f5efc51a79dc00d9e7b
confirmations
82195
spent
true